Background technology
Fibrous material is one of common material feedstock, the most in the composite, it is frequently necessary to the performance adding fibrous material in the composite to reach or to strengthen composite, it is typically the long fibre form existence with long length as raw-material fiber, such as fibre bundle, or be produced in modes such as fine rules, and process, transport, store, when using as material feedstock, it is often necessary to long fibre is cut to chopped fiber and uses.Such as: LFT (LongFiber-reinforcedThermoplastics), i.e. long fiber reinforcement thermoplastic, so-called long fibre is to strengthen fiber used in thermoplastic comparatively speaking with general fibre.Under normal circumstances, the fibre length in fiber-reinforced thermoplastic is less than 1 millimeter, and in LFT, the length of fiber is generally higher than 2 millimeters, even is able to the fibre length in LFT is maintained at more than 5 millimeters.
The most existing cutting machine, when cutting long silk thread, the long silk thread between line wheel and cutterhead is it sometimes appear that the chopped fiber cut down is different in size, and quality is bad, and the staple length of cutting is non-adjustable.The chopped fiber of different length needs the cutting machine of different size.

Detailed description of the invention
Refer to shown in Fig. 1, Fig. 2 and Fig. 3, this utility model staple cutter, including frame 1, drive mechanism 2, cutting mechanism 3, pretension pressing mechanism 4, hopper 5 and line guiding mechanism 6, described drive mechanism 2 is located at described frame 1 top, described drive mechanism 2 is connected to described cutting mechanism 3, described pretension pressing mechanism 4 is fixed in described frame 1, and is positioned at described cutting mechanism 3 side, for extrusion fiber line a;Described cutting mechanism 3 includes upper cutter head disk 31, lower tool rest disk 32 and a plurality of blade 33, a plurality of upper slitter film trap 311 it is provided with outside described upper cutter head disk 31, it is provided with a plurality of bottom knife groove 321 outside described lower tool rest disk 32, described upper slitter film trap 311 and described bottom knife groove 321 one_to_one corresponding, each described blade 33 is detachably located between described upper slitter film trap 311 and bottom knife groove 321, described upper cutter head disk 31 is corresponding with lower tool rest disk 32, described drive mechanism 2 is connected to described upper cutter head disk 31 and lower tool rest disk 32, for driving upper cutter head disk 31 and lower tool rest disk 32 to rotate;Described lower tool rest disk 32 is provided with fiber open 322, for taking out the single a of cut-out, when cutting mechanism 3 starts to cut, the single a of cut-out is extruded between blade 33, just falls in hopper 5 after the single a cut off is extruded to fiber open 322;Described hopper 5 is located at bottom described frame 1, and it is positioned at below described lower tool rest disk 32, described line guiding mechanism 6 is used for guiding single a to move towards, line guiding mechanism 6 includes that plural number is to guide roller 61, every pair of guide roller 61 is oppositely arranged, single a is passed through from centre, limits single a trend.
In this utility model, drive mechanism 2 includes reducing motor 21, gear 22, bevel gear 23 and cutter axis 24, described reducing motor 21 is located at described frame 1 top, described reducing motor 21 is connected to described bevel gear 23 by described gear 22, described bevel gear 23 flat key is connected to the one end of described cutter axis 24, described upper cutter head disk 31 is provided with upper cutter head through hole 312, described lower tool rest disk 32 is provided with lower tool rest through hole 323, described upper cutter head through hole 312 and lower tool rest through hole 323 are arranged in the other end of described cutter axis 24, for driving upper cutter head disk 31 and lower tool rest disk 32 to rotate.
nullIn this utility model, pretension pressing mechanism 4 includes pre-bearing up pulley 41、Fabric wheel 42、At least one fixed part 43 and adjusting rod 44,Described fixed part 43 is fixed in described frame 1,Described fixed part 43 is provided with a regulation through hole (not shown),Described adjusting rod 44 is sliding is disposed in described regulation through hole,Described adjusting rod 44 one end is provided with a regulation portion 441,Described regulation portion 441 connects described pre-bearing up pulley 41 and fabric wheel 42 respectively,Described pre-bearing up pulley 41 and fabric wheel 42 are near described upper cutter head disk 31 and lower tool rest disk 32,For extrusion fiber line a,Described regulation portion 441 is U shape,Described pre-bearing up pulley 41 is located at the leading section in described regulation portion 441,Described fabric wheel 42 is located at the rearward end in described regulation portion 441,For regulating the pressure between single a and blade 33.
nullOperation principle: first single a is connected to line guiding mechanism 6 by external agency,Relief its around between upper cutter head disk 31 and lower tool rest disk 32 blade 33 1 enclose,Regulation pretension pressing mechanism 4,Make the pressure between single a4 and blade 33 suitable,Start drive mechanism 2 afterwards,Drive mechanism 2 rotates with cutting mechanism 3,Cutting mechanism 3 rotates with single a,Make single a around cutting mechanism 3,During rotating, single a is thickeied around cutting mechanism 3,And the distance between pretension pressing mechanism 4 and blade 33 is fixing,This makes the single a near blade 33 slowly cut off,Cutting mechanism 3 is constantly moved into along with single a,The single a cut off the most inwardly is extruded,When the single a cut off arrives the fiber open 322 of lower tool rest disk 32,Just fall in hopper 6,Along with hopper 6 landing is to external reception mechanism.
